The transcript from the podcast "Bite Back with Abby Sharp" promotes the benefits of dietary fiber for weight loss and overall health, coinciding with the launch of the author's book, "The Hunger Crushing Combo Method." The speaker emphasizes that fiber is underconsumed in North America, with only 5% meeting recommended intake levels (25-38 grams daily). Fiber aids weight management through several key mechanisms: it slows digestion, increases fullness by stretching the stomach, stabilizes blood sugar, and reduces calorie density—meaning high-fiber foods like vegetables provide bulk with few calories. Additionally, fiber feeds the gut microbiome, which improves metabolic health. A metabolic ward study cited found that participants on a high-fiber diet lost an average of 217 calories per day (up to 400 for some) through bacterial fermentation, while also boosting satiety hormones like GLP-1. The speaker contrasts this with processed foods, which allow more calorie absorption. Practical tips include incorporating high-fiber foods like lentils, raspberries, barley, broccoli, avocado, and chia seeds. The overall message is that prioritizing fiber over trendy diets (e.g., juice cleanses or fasting) supports sustainable weight loss and long-term health without obsessive calorie counting.

So this excerpt is found in Part 1, Chapter 2, Goodby Dietz, Hello, Satiety, and your Healthiest Weight. (upbeat music) Fabulous fiber, the slow digesting volumeizer. There is a reason that fiber rich foods like salads are also a mainstay across most popular diets. Research consistently shows that a diet rich in high fiber fruits and vegetables improves weight loss and prevents weight gain. According to one 24-year study, each additional daily serving of fruit yielded a.53 pound drop in body weight and each additional daily serving of veggies yielded a.25 pound drop in body weight over four years. None of that should come as a surprise. And yet, North Americans are notoriously lacking in their commitment to a produce rich, fiber full life. According to our dietary guidelines, we want to aim for around 14 grams of fiber per 1,000 calories we eat. So on average, that's 25 grams of fiber per day for women and 38 grams for men. In reality, most adults are consuming between 10 to 15 grams a day. It is a miracle any of us poop. But bathroom benefits aside, fiber is uniquely designed to help support a healthy weight in a number of important ways related to its effect on digestion, absorption, hormones, and the gut microbiome. Digestion. Unlike naked carbs, which are broken down into glucose and absorbed by your body quickly to provide energy, aka calories, fiber passes through our digestive system largely unaltered. Bacteria have the capacity to digest and utilize these fibers as their fuel, but humans lack the enzymes to break them down. So once our bacteria have had their fill, they end up excreted as waste. If you recall from chapter 1, there are two types of fiber, insoluble fiber, which does not dissolve in water, and therefore adds bulk to stool, and soluble fiber, which forms a gel-like substance as it moves through the gut. Both add volume and bulk, and typically a lot of water, that physically to extend your stomach and move the food more slowly through the digestive tract. Remember that vagus nerve? Well, the vagus nerve loves fiber. Just think about the last time you ate a BAS. It ate a big Sallad. Hopefully there was some protein and fats in there for satiety and satisfaction, but the base of that bowl was probably greens and other vegetables. In other words, it was a motherload of fiber, bulk, and fluid. And simply from volume alone, you probably felt really full. Absorption. Slow, Sally fiber, along with other HECs, protein, and fat, also creates a mini traffic jam in your gut, preventing the rapid absorption of sugars from the gut into your bloodstream. This means that you don't get a blood sugar spike or a subsequent blood sugar crash and hangar to follow, making it easier to maintain a calorie deficit. Apptite hormones. Fiber takes between four and ten hours to finally reach the colon. And during its lengthy journey to the ivory throne, it triggers the cells in your gastrointestinal tract to release a cocktail of our BFF fullness hormones. Namely, it reduces the hunger hormone and pumps out the satiety hormones leptin, GLP1, peptideYY, and colicistokinin. Calorie density. The indigestibility of fiber means you're not only eating a lot of bulk that makes you feel physically full for longer, but also that you're full on very few calories. For the most part, fiberage foods have the lowest calorie density of all the things we eat. Calorie density refers to the amount of energy or calories per unit of weight or volume in a food or beverage. Foods with high calorie density contain a large number of calories in a small package, whereas foods with low calorie density provide very little calories for a large volume of food. For example, a high calorie density food such as Ben and Jerry's Netflix and Chilled contains 200 calories for a pathetic third cup serving size. Hilarious, right? But if you tried to eat an equivalent amount of calories in spinach, your jaw would lock before you could finish the 30 cup serving. I'm absolutely not recommending anyone attempt at miserable feet, but this is one of the main reasons that it's much harder to overeat spinach than ice cream. As world-renowned obesity researcher Kevin Hall points out, calorie density is the strongest factor associated with how many calories someone eats in a meal. If your body needs 2,000 calories to thrive, it is going to be really hard to do it into thinking it's full on 1,000 calories because at the end of the day, total calories still do matter. But at least in the transient short term, the volume and calorie density of the meal actually play a significant role in helping us feel full. Research suggests that the total weight of food that we eat every day to feel full is generally pretty consistent day to day. In other words, if you have a big appetite, you might only feel satisfied if you fill a large dinner plate at every meal. However, even if the volume of the food on the plate remains unchanged, you can manipulate the total calories you eat in the day by tweaking their calorie density. is what I mean when I say that a specific food has the best satiety bang for its caloric buck. This concept of calorie density helps explain a lot of scientific findings related to weight loss success. For example, it explains why highly processed food consumption is linked to weight gain, whereas a whole food unprocessed diet packed with fiber-rich fruits and vegetables is linked to weight loss. Research consistently shows that folks who eat low calorie density foods report greater fullness and weight loss on fewer calories without ever needing to meticulously calculate or count. That's the goal here, people. No counting, no obsessing, just balance that feels good. That said, calories still play a role in satiety, and eating a low calorie density diet can really only take you so far. The premise of volume eating large amounts of low calorie foods can easily be misused, because a girl can't live on salad alone. While you might feel full in the moment, by the end of the day or several days of this trickery, your brain will catch on that it's been bamboozled into believing that lettuce is a good energizing meal. Thankfully, that is where fiber side kicks, protein, and fat will come into play. Sustainable weight loss isn't just about controlling hunger at one meal. It's about feeling satiated and satisfied for life. The low calorie density of fiber-rich foods as it relates to its slow digestion, volume, and water content all play an important role in promoting satiety. And researchers in Australia have actually attempted to categorize foods in terms of their fullness promoting potential by ranking them in their satiety index. White bread, a naked carb, was considered the standard that everything else was judged against. Not surprisingly, an extra sugary slice of cake was 33% less satiating than white bread, whereas a serving of boiled potatoes, which are rich in fiber and low in calorie density, was three times more satiating. In other words, you'd feel at least three times fuller by eating potatoes than a naked carb. Looks like it's time to rebrand the spud as a satiety superstar. [Music] Our mighty microbiome. There's another interesting perque to fiber that helps you manage your weight. It's role in feeding the gut microbiome, or the community of microorganisms living in the human gastrointestinal tract. It has been estimated that the average human gut harbors anywhere from 100 trillion to over a thousand trillion diverse species of bacteria. As we've briefly established, humans lack the enzymes to effectively digest and absorb any calories from the fiber components of plant foods. But that BAS that you had for lunch is like a Michelin star meal to our friendly bugs. To start, we need to clarify a few important, yet very confusing terms that all sound the same, but are actually quite different. Probiotics are the beneficial bacteria in our gut. Common genera of probiotics that you might find in foods and supplements include lactobacillus, bifidobacterium, streptococcus, entrococcus, asheresia, bacillus, and sacromyces. Technically, a yeast. These are further classified into specific species like lactobacillus rhamnosis, a bacteria commonly found in yogurt, and even further into strains like lactobacillus rhamnosis GG. If you're wondering how to get more beneficial probiotics to begin with, there are some key food sources that you can add to your day, most notably fermented foods. Fermented foods include yogurt, kefir, kimchi, sourcrout, kombucha, miso, tempe, sourdough bread, and natto. Obviously, I'm a dietitian, so food will always come first, and while incorporating more fermented foods into our diet, has been shown to offer several health benefits, like improved digestion, enhanced immunity, and greater weight loss. For a clinical dose of probiotics, consider adding a high quality probiotic supplement with at least two billion CFUs of bacteria. Prebiotics are the fiber-packed fuel that feeds the good bacteria. Some of the best sources of prebiotics include most fruits, vegetables, and whole grains. A few of that bacteria particularly like include green bananas, garlic, asparagus, and oats. But much more on that in chapter 3. Postbiotics are the beneficial byproducts from the fermentation or breaking down a fiber by our gut bacteria. Common examples include vitamin B12, fully vitamin K, short-chain fatty acids, or SCFA's, and certain amino acids. The health of our microbiome is associated with the health of virtually every other organ and system in our body. Digestion, immunity, brain health, mood, hormones, heart health, metabolism, and so much more. One of the more evolving areas of research is the link between our gut microbiome and our body weight. Research consistently shows that the gut microbiome of larger-bodied folks simply looks different from that of those who are thin. Studies also suggest that losing excess body fat is associated with increased gut microbial diversity. Here's how fiber fits in. Let's just say you had a simple meal of chickpea pasta with butter. The fat in the butter and the starches and protein in the pasta get broken down in your stomach, digested, and absorbed to be used as energy for your cells. But the fiber component or the prebiotics in the pasta moves along to the intestines where your gut bacteria, the probiotics, await their feast. The more fuel for the probiotics, the more diverse and plentiful the microbiome, the lower the chances of dysbiosis, or the disruption of a healthy diverse microbiome, and the fewer risk factors for obesity. One of the potential mechanisms that explains the association between body weight and specific species of gut bacteria comes down to how different types of foods calories are absorbed and utilized. Despite what common weight loss dogma will have you believe, not all calories are processed the same. Our ability to manage our weight is not so much about how many calories a package says a food contains, aka how many available calories are in the food. But rather, how many of those calories we can actually use and absorb. And that depends on the structure of the food and the vitality of our gut bacteria. In the simplest terms, imagine our body and our microbes are in a tug of war to fight over the calories in the food that we eat. The more simple and processed the food is, as with naked carbs, the more easily our body can extract calories from it. In contrast, higher fiber foods are digested much more slowly. So they can make their way to the large intestine where our microbes await their feast, bypassing our ability to absorb all of their calories. So if achieving a healthy weight is the goal, this is a fight we want to lose. The effect of diet and microbiome quality was demonstrated in a very rigorous, metabolic word study where they gave one subject group a diet packed with prebiotic fiber, so resistance starch, fruits, vegetables, beans, and whole greens. While the other group was given a diet rich in low fiber, ultra-process foods and naked carbs, like white bread, ground beef, American cheese, cheese puffs, cookies, and deli meats. When the researchers looked at the participants' stool samples, they found that the high fiber group "lost" on average 217 calories per day. While the processed food group "lost" only half of that. Some participants in the fiber group who assumedly had very active thriving microbiomes "lost" as much as 400 calories per day. And if you're thinking, well, wouldn't losing calories just make you hungerier for more calories? That is the beautiful thing about fiber. As we've established, fiber is super-satiating, so despite losing the fight for some of those calories, our brains still register our guts as full. And this is just part
of fibers' healthy weight superpowers. This study also found that in addition to augmenting how many calories participants absorbed in their day, feeding the gut bacteria also produced short-chain fatty acids a powerful postbiotic, which then increased the gut's release of the satiety hormone GLP1. The more prebiotics there are for our probiotics to ferment, the more satiety boosting postbiotics. I know a lot of biotics in the house. In chapter 4, we're going to get more into why eating a very diet is important for our own overall nutrition status, but getting a wide range of plant foods into our diet rotation helps to ensure all of our gut critters are satisfied and well fed. I probably didn't have to tell you that eating more salad would help to support a healthy weight, but now you've got a mother load of cool dinner party factoids to explain why. You'll have to check out part 3, chapter 2 for the full rundown, but to get you started with fiber specifically, here are some of my favorite options to help you meet that 25 to 38 gram goal. So, I have a cup of cooked lentils or one cup of raspberries offers eight grams of fiber. One cup of cooked barley offers six grams and one cup of cooked broccoli, half an avocado or a tablespoon of chia seeds offers five grams. Yes, getting in your fiber can take some intention, but if we are focusing our sights on high volume whole food plants, it will become a lot more intuitive.
